23-7-40. Purchase of rifles and shotguns by residents of South Dakota and contiguous states--Implementation of federal provisions. The State of South Dakota herewith permits residents of contiguous states and residents of this state, not otherwise precluded by any applicable laws, to purchase, sell, trade, convey, deliver, or transport rifles, shotguns, ammunition, reloading components, or firearms accessories in South Dakota and in states contiguous to South Dakota. This authorization is enacted to implement for this state the permissive firearms sales and delivery provisions in section 922(b), (3)(A) of Public Law 90-618 of the 90th United States Congress, second session.

Source: SL 1969, ch 90.
